SCULLING CHAMPIONS
• - , Sydney, January 9. A eohema is afoot in sculling circles to induce Barry to visit Australia. The proposal is that Barry should meet Paddon on the Yarn and Arnet on the Brisbane River, and that a third match for the world's championship against another sculler, probably Felton, should be arranged.—Press Assn. , ..
